原文:在多数据源中对部分数据表使用shardingsphere进行分库分表

背景 近期在项目中需要使用多数据源,其中有一些表的数据量比较大,需要对其进行分库分表 而其他数据表数据量比较正常,单表就可以。 项目中可能使用其他组的数据源数据,因此需要多数据源支持。 经过调研多数据源配置比较方便。在该项目中分库分表的策略比较简单,仅根据一个字段分就可以,因此分库分表方案选用比较流行方便易用的 sharding jdbc 需要实现的目标是 根据学生姓名字段 student nam ...

2021-08-29 11:21 0 269 推荐指数:

查看详情

三、SpringBoot 整合mybatis 多数据源以及分库

前言 说实话,这章本来不打算讲的,因为配置多数据源的网上有很多类似的教程。但是最近因为项目要用到分库,所以让我研究一下看怎么实现。我想着上一篇博客讲了多环境的配置,不同的环境调用不同的数据库,那接下来就将一个环境用到多个库也就讲了。所以才有了这篇文章。 我们先来看一下今天项目的项目结构,在上 ...

Sun Sep 22 02:40:00 CST 2019 1 1222
MySQL多数据源笔记3-分库理论和各种中间件

一.使用中间件的好处   使用中间件对于主读写分离新增一个从数据库节点来说,可以不用修改代码,达到新增节点数据库而不影响到代码的修改。因为如果不用中间件,那么在代码自己是先读写分离,如果新增节点, 你进行写操作时,你的轮询求模的数据量就要修改。但是中间件的维护也很麻烦 ...

Sun Mar 18 01:31:00 CST 2018 0 4971
sharding-jdbc多数据源配置分库

由于sharding-jdbc对sql有多种语法限制,如果用同一个数据源,不分的sql语句也无法规避限制 因此可以使用多数据源方式解决该问题。 1指定mapper注解java接口所在的目录 2指定mapper sql语句xml所在的目录 为了便于查询,需要设置 ...

Sat May 30 19:41:00 CST 2020 0 4088
spring boot:shardingsphere多数据源,支持未分数据源(shardingjdbc 4.1.1)

一,为什么要给shardingsphere配置多数据源? 1,shardingjdbc默认接管了所有的数据源, 如果我们有多个非分的库时,则最多只能设置一个为默认数据库, 其他的非分数据库不能访问 2,shardingjdbc对数据库的访问有一些限制: 官方站的说明 ...

Sat Aug 22 01:29:00 CST 2020 0 3668
jeecgboot多数据源使用

首先使用多数据源需要在application-dev.yml增加新的数据库连接 然后使用@DS注解进行数据源的切换 对于@DS的使用位置应该放在service的实现层,可以在类或方法上使用,其中方法上的注解优先级高于类上的 官方案例: http ...

Fri Dec 17 02:02:00 CST 2021 0 1434
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M